    We are seeking a detail-oriented and organized Shipping Clerk to join our team. The Shipping Clerk will be responsible for ensuring that outgoing shipments are prepared accurately, processed efficiently, and delivered on time. The ideal candidate will have experience in shipping and receiving, excellent time management skills, and the ability to work in a fast-paced environment. Key Responsibilities: Prepare and process outgoing shipments, including labeling, packaging, and documentation. Verify orders for accuracy, ensuring correct items and quantities are shipped. Coordinate with couriers and freight companies for timely pickups and deliveries. Track and manage shipment statuses and provide updates to relevant departments. Maintain accurate shipping records and ensure proper documentation for all outgoing packages. Perform inventory counts and assist with stock replenishment. Inspect incoming shipments and assist with receiving duties when needed. Maintain a clean and organized shipping area. Collaborate with warehouse and inventory teams to streamline shipping processes. Adhere to safety procedures and ensure proper handling of goods. Qualifications: High school diploma or equivalent required. Previous experience in shipping, logistics, or a similar role is preferred. Familiarity with shipping software and tools (e.g., FedEx, UPS, etc.). Strong organizational skills and attention to detail. Ability to lift and move packages up to 50 lbs. Good commun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to work independently and in a team environment. Basic computer skills for data entry and tracking shipments.
